Church Roof Replacement Services

Roof replacement for churches involves removing the existing roofing material and installing a new roof to ensure the building remains protected from the elements. This process typically includes inspecting the underlying structure, repairing any damage, and selecting appropriate roofing materials that match the architectural style and functional needs of the property. Professional contractors assess the condition of the current roof, determine the scope of work, and execute the replacement with attention to durability and aesthetic appeal. Proper installation is essential to prevent future leaks, structural issues, and potential interior damage.

These services address several common problems faced by church properties, such as aging roofs that have become brittle or cracked, leaks that compromise the interior space, and extensive wear from exposure to weather conditions over time. A roof replacement can also resolve issues caused by storm damage, fallen debris, or improper previous repairs. By upgrading the roofing system, churches can improve energy efficiency, reduce maintenance costs, and enhance the overall safety and appearance of the building. Replacing an outdated or damaged roof is a proactive step toward preserving the structure’s integrity and ensuring its longevity.

Properties that typically utilize roof replacement services include religious institutions, community centers, and other large-scale facilities with expansive roof areas. Churches often feature complex roof designs, such as steeples, domes, or vaulted ceilings, which require specialized expertise during replacement. These projects are common in historic buildings that need careful preservation alongside modern upgrades. Additionally, larger properties with multiple sections or extensions may require coordinated work to ensure a seamless and cohesive roof system across the entire facility.

The overview below groups typical Church Roof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Plymouth, CT.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Average Cost Range - The typical expense for church roof replacement varies widely based on size and materials, generally falling between $20,000 and $100,000. Smaller churches may spend closer to $20,000, while larger structures can reach or exceed $100,000.

Material Impact - Costs are influenced by roofing materials such as asphalt shingles, metal, or tile, with asphalt costing around $3 to $5 per square foot, and metal or tile options often exceeding $10 per square foot. Material choices can significantly affect overall project expenses.

Labor and Permits - Labor costs for replacing a church roof typically range from $4,000 to $20,000, depending on complexity and location. Permit fees and inspection costs may add several hundred to a few thousand dollars to the total budget.

Additional Expenses - Extra costs might include roof decking repairs, flashing, insulation, or ventilation upgrades, which can add several thousand dollars to the project. These expenses vary based on the specific needs of the church structure.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
